Start with cover at the outside crown
The calculator treats cover as the vertical distance from finished grade or another governing reference surface to the outside top of the pipe. This keeps the geometry separate from whatever source established the required cover.
Centerline is an OD-based offset
For a round pipe, the centerline lies one-half of the actual outside diameter below the outside crown. Nominal pipe size is not a reliable substitute when the selected product publishes a different OD.
Outside bottom is not the invert
The outside bottom is one full OD below the crown. The invert is the inside bottom or flowline, so wall thickness or a project-recorded invert elevation is required to connect the two. Corrugated, lined or nonuniform profiles may need project/manufacturer geometry instead of a simple wall-thickness subtraction.
Trench floor continues through bedding
A trench-floor depth includes the cover to crown, the pipe OD and the bedding below the pipe. Pipe-zone surround, haunching or backfill above the pipe are different material zones and should not be folded into this vertical datum arithmetic.
Repeat the stack where grade changes
Finished grade and pipe profile can change along a run. Check meaningful stations or segments separately so a deep point does not hide a shallow point. Keep the same reference convention for every recorded depth.
Use project requirements for acceptance
A geometry result is not a code lookup or structural design. Traffic loading, frost, pipe class, utility separation, bedding and local requirements can change what cover or installation is acceptable.

24 in cover creates several different depth numbers
With 24 in cover over a 4 in OD circular pipe, the centerline is 26 in below the reference surface and the outside bottom is 28 in below it. If a verified 0.25 in wall thickness is applicable, a simple inside-invert depth is 27.75 in. With 6 in bedding below the pipe, the minimum geometric trench-floor depth is 34 in.
Reference table
| Term | Endpoint | Needs |
|---|---|---|
| Cover | outside crown | governing project cover value |
| Centerline depth | pipe center | cover + actual OD/2 |
| Outside-bottom depth | outside bottom | cover + actual OD |
| Invert depth | inside bottom / flowline | pipe profile/wall data or project invert elevation |
| Trench-floor depth | bottom of bedding | cover + actual OD + bedding below pipe |

Frequently asked questions
What is pipe crown depth?
It is the vertical depth from the chosen reference surface to the outside top of the pipe. In this calculator that is the cover value.
Can I calculate invert from outside diameter?
Not from OD alone. Invert is inside the pipe, so you also need compatible wall/profile information or a project-recorded invert elevation.
Why does trench depth exceed cover?
Because trench-floor depth continues through the pipe outside diameter and the bedding below it.
Does this guide provide minimum burial cover?
No. Required cover comes from the governing project, code, authority or manufacturer context. This guide only keeps the vertical terms and arithmetic distinct.
